The brothers who stole over £71k worth of Pokémon cards

A second brother was jailed this week13:11, 14 Aug 2026A second man has been jailed after two brothers stole more than £71,000 worth of Pokémon items in Warrington. On the evening of April 8, brothers Keith, 33, and Shane Johnson, 37, targeted Celestial Collectables on Lovely Lane in Warrington.‌The shop specialises in rare and high value Pokémon trading cards along with memorabilia and other condition items which are limited in numbers or rare to collectors. Cheshire Police were called after reports the shop door window was being smashed and the shop was being ransacked.‌Officers attended, entering the shop though the broken doorway and found Pokémon cards "strewn across the floor."
